2. What Are Cookies?

Cookies are small text files placed on your computer, smartphone, tablet or other device when you visit a website.

Cookies help websites:

  • remember information;
  • improve performance;
  • recognise returning visitors;
  • maintain security;
  • analyse website usage;
  • personalise content where appropriate.

Cookies cannot usually identify you directly, although they may become personal data when combined with other information.

4. Types of Cookies We Use

We may use the following categories of cookies.

Strictly Necessary Cookies

These cookies are essential for the operation of our website.

They enable functions such as:

  • secure login
  • shopping basket functionality
  • checkout
  • payment processing
  • fraud prevention
  • security
  • session management
  • remembering cookie preferences

These cookies do not require consent under applicable law because they are necessary for the website to function.

Examples include:

  • authentication cookies
  • session identifiers
  • security tokens
  • load balancing cookies

Functional Cookies

Functional cookies remember choices you make to improve your experience.

Examples include:

  • language preferences
  • region selection
  • saved preferences
  • accessibility settings
  • remembered form entries

These cookies are optional and are only used where you have provided consent.

10. How Long Cookies Remain

Cookies may be:

Session Cookies

These expire automatically when your browser closes.

Persistent Cookies

These remain on your device for a specified period or until manually deleted.

Retention periods vary depending upon the purpose of the cookie.

11. Do Not Track Signals

Some browsers provide “Do Not Track” settings.

As there is currently no universally accepted standard for responding to such signals, our website may not respond to them automatically.

Users may instead manage their preferences using our cookie settings.
